Sugar beet hybrid M14 (2n=18+1) was produced by the backcross progenies between B. corolliflora and B. vulgaris. It has sexual and apomictic characteristics. In our previous work, differentially expressed protein spots of the floral organs after 1 h of flowering stage were compared by proteomic analysis between M14 (2n=18+1) and cultivated beet (2n=18) using 2D-PAGE. For the present work, two specific protein spots from M14 floral organs (M14F1h-1 and M14F1h-2) were purified and analyzed by mass spectrometry (MS) technique. Results show that M14F1h-1 contains 175 amino acids, and the "M" is the first amino acid whose protein score confidence level is in line with the requirements of data. The results are satisfactory. Although M14Flh-2 contains 231 amino acids, the first amino acid is not the "M" whose protein score confidence level does not meet the requirements of the data very much. Consequently, the results are less than ideal.The amino acid sequence of M14Flh-1 has a very high similarity and homology with ribulose 1,5-bisphosphate carboxylase or its small subunit. Based on the amino acid sequence of the mass spectrometry (24 M14Flh-1 primers,36 M14Flh-2 primers), the results of M14F1h-1-12 is consistent with the mass spectrometry results after amplified to the 3 ’end using RACE technology. In the 36 primers of M14Flh-2, since the amplification results of the M14F1h-2-3’s primers show out the dispersion state, the results are abandoned. The 5’RACE primers were designed by the 3 ’sequence of M14F1h-1-12, and were amplified the 5 ’sequence by SMART RACE. The full-length cDNA(m14f1h-1-12,854bp) was obtained that expresses the M14Flh-1. Then the full-length cDNA was analyzed. Results of translation are consistent with the result of mass spectrometry. Results of this cDNA were analyzed in the NCBI database. Its has a very high similarity and homology with ribulose 1,5-bisphosphate carboxylase or its small subunit. This work provides the evidence of differentially expressed proteins to further explain the reason that the progenies of M14 have the genetic phenomenon with different chromosome numbers.
